Adelaide viewers criticise Sunrise for belated fire coverage

Updated: Adelaide viewers accuse Sunrise of ignoring fires for 2 days before finally reporting on a "small grass fire."

Sunrise has copped a truckload of complaints on social media from Adelaide viewers who have accused it of ignoring fires in South Australia for 2 days, before finally reporting on a “small grass fire.”

Fires surrounding Adelaide, described by authorities as the worst conditions since the 1983 Ash Wednesday bushfires, have destroyed 12 homes with fears for 20 others, injured 23 people and destroyed 13,000 hectares of scrub.

Weekend Sunrise did include a full news report and live Press Conference, but locals were incensed at the lack of coverage over the preceding days, and in particular the wording that “Meanwhile more than 300 fires have started in Victoria over the past two days.”

It’s a rare misstep for the network given its ratings dominance in South Australia and where David Koch as Chairman of Port Adelaide.

Update:
Sunrise advises “Weekend Sunrise had the most comprehensive coverage of the SA bushfires, including going Live into SA on Sunday and doing an extra 30 minutes on that day just for that market to keep them updated on the situation as it changed. The story dominated Weekend Sunrise rundowns on both Saturday and Sunday, and indeed this morning, with live crosses to reporters and fire officials across the city. The blazes were described at all times as out of control when they were. Our reporting was informative and accurate.”
